Reynolds El shrank from 334 students in 2022-23 to 286 in 2023-24 (-14.4%).

Teacher FTE added 21.0 → 22.0 across the same CCD years.

Source: NCES Common Core of Data public-school universe (2022-23, 2023-24).

Equity indicators methodology

Economic need
96.4%
free-lunch eligible - 56% above the Texas average of 61.9%
Well above the 40% Title I schoolwide threshold, among the highest-need profiles in the state; federal funds support the whole school, not individual students.
Staffing depth
15.1:1
students per teacher - 3% above state mean
Top 61% in Texas - lower ratio than 39% of state schools
Close to the 15:1 benchmark most often cited for individualized attention.
Engagement
64.5%
chronically absent (missed 10%+ of school days)
At or above 20%, the commonly used threshold for "high" chronic absenteeism, signaling significant barriers to regular attendance.
Funding equity
$13,072
per pupil, district-wide - below Texas avg of $14,348
Well below the U.S. average per-pupil spend, a notably leaner funding position that may affect programs, facilities, and staffing.

Frequently asked questions about Reynolds El

How many students attend Reynolds El?

Reynolds El has 301 students enrolled. It is a public school in Houston, TX. CCD year-over-year: 334 (2022-23) → 286 (2023-24), down 48.

What is the student-teacher ratio at Reynolds El?

The student-teacher ratio at Reynolds El is 15.1:1, which is 3% higher than the Texas average of 14.7:1 and 4% lower than the national average of 15.7:1.

What percentage of students receive free lunch at Reynolds El?

96.4% of students at Reynolds El are eligible for free lunch, compared to the Texas average of 61.9%.

What is the racial and ethnic makeup of Reynolds El?

The largest demographic group at Reynolds El is African American at 83.1% of enrollment, in Houston, TX.
